Schedule for Standing committee

Date Name Of Committee Agenda
09-Nov-23 Education, Women, Children, Youth and Sports

To hear the Secretary, Department of Higher Education, Ministry of Education, Chairman, University Grants Commission (UGC) and Chairman, All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), and representatives of various Institutes/Universities on the subject "Research based Education and Anusandhan scenario in Sciences and related fields".

08-Nov-23 Food, Consumer Affairs and Public Distribution

Briefing by the Representatives of the Ministry of Consumer Affairs, Food and Public Distribution (Department of Food and Public Distribution) in connection with the examination of the subject ‘Transforming Fair Price Shops’.

07-Nov-23 Public Accounts

Briefing by Audit on the following Subjects allocated to Sub-Committee-III (Railways):- (i) “Punctuality and travel time in train operations in Indian Railways” based on Para 2.1 of C&AG Report No. 22 of 2021; and (ii) “Internally generated resources of Indian Railways - (a) Freight Earnings” based on Para 1.2.3 of C&AG Report No. 23 of 2022.

07-Nov-23 Railways

Briefing by the representatives of the Ministry of Railways (Railway Board) on the subject “Financing of projects of Indian Railways".

06-Nov-23 Home Affairs

To consider and adopt the following draft Reports: (i) Draft 246th Report on 'The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023'; (ii) Draft 247th Report on ' The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023'; and (iii) Draft 248th Report on 'The Bharatiya Sakshya Bill, 2023'.

03-Nov-23 Health and Family Welfare

To hear the views of Secretary, Department of Pharmaceutical on the subject "Antimicrobial Resistance in India, with regard to Jan Aushadhi" and Secretary, Ministry of Health and Family Welfare alongwith DG, CGHS on further consideration of the subject "Functioning of CGHS".

31-Oct-23 Public Accounts

I. Oral evidence of the representatives of Ministry of Health & Family Welfare on the subject “Performance Audit of Ayushman Bharat - Pradhan Mantri Jan Arogya Yojana - Union Government (Civil)” based on C&AG Report No. 11 of 2023; and II. Oral evidence of the representatives of Ministry of Ports, Shipping and Waterways on the following subjects: (i) “Revenue loss to Jawaharlal Nehru Port Trust (JNPT) (Para 19.1); Loss of revenue and undue benefit to the licensee (Para 19.2); Loss of revenue due to failure to revise casual occupation and service charges (Para 19.3); Avoidable payment of compensation charges for Low Power Factor (Para 19.4)” based on Chapter XIX of C&AG Report No. 4 of 2018. (ii) “Implementation of Port Operation Management System (POMS) in Chennai Port Trust” based on Para 7.1 of C&AG Report No. 3 of 2020. (iii) “Dredging Activities in Kolkata Port Trust” based on Para 6.1 of C&AG Report No. 10 of 2020. (iv) “Assessment of Environmental Issues in Visakhapatnam Port Authority” based on Para 7.2 of C&AG Report No. 1 of 2023.

31-Oct-23 Rural Development and Panchayati Raj

Briefing on the subject ‘Impact of National Social Assistance Programme (NSAP) on the Poor and Destitute in the Villages’ by the representatives of the Ministry of Rural Development.

31-Oct-23 Public Accounts

Briefing by Audit on the following Subjects allocated to Sub-Committee-V (Civil-II):- (i) “Unfruitful expenditure on project for providing broadband connectivity in North East Region and other Inaccessible Regions” based on Chapter IV (Para 4.1) of C&AG Report No. 3 of 2021; and (ii) “Undue delay in decision making regarding allotment/assignment of Spectrum in E-band and V-band for Microwave Access network and backhaul Network” based on Para 2.2 of C&AG Report No. 15 of 2022.

31-Oct-23 Public Undertakings

Evidence of the representatives of Bharat Sanchar Nigam Limited (BSNL)’ in connection with its comprehensive examination.

31-Oct-23 Housing and Urban Affairs

Consideration and Adoption of Draft Action Taken Report of the Standing Committee on Housing and Urban Affairs on the subject 'Evaluation of Implementation of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(Urban)'

31-Oct-23 Housing and Urban Affairs

Oral Evidence of the representatives of Ministry of Housing and Urban Affairs on the Subject 'Regional Rapid Transit System and role of NCRTC'.

30-Oct-23 Personnel, Public Grievances, Law and Justice

To hear the views of representative of the following organisations on the subject ‘Effective redressal of Grievances by Strengthening of Public Grievances System’:- (1) Railway Board, M/o Railways; and (2) Department of Ex Servicemen Welfare M/o Defence.

30-Oct-23 Public Undertakings

Evidence of the representatives of New India Assurance Company Limited (NIACL) and National Insurance Company Limited (NICL) in connection with examination of Compliance Audit Report No. 1 of 2022 on Third Party Administrators in Health Insurance Business in Public Sector Insurance Companies.

30-Oct-23 Finance

(i) Oral evidence of the representatives of the Department of Financial Services (DFS), Department of Revenue and Reserve Bank of India on the subject ‘Issues relating to NBFCs’. (ii) Hearing of views of representatives of NBFCs on the subject ‘Issues relating to NBFCs’.

30-Oct-23 Public Undertakings

Evidence of the representatives of Insurance Regulatory & Development Authority of India (IRDAI) in connection with examination of Compliance Audit Report No. 1 of 2022 on Third Party Administrators in health Insurance business in Public Sector Insurance Companies.

30-Oct-23 Communications and Information Technology

Briefing by the representatives of the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ology, Ministry of Finance, Indian Cybercrime Coordination Centre (Ministry of Home Affairs), CERT-In, Reserve Bank of India, National Payments Corporation of India and Public Sector Banks (State Bank of India, Punjab National Bank and Bank of Baroda) on the subject ‘Digital Payment and Online Security Measures for data protection.’

27-Oct-23 Home Affairs

To consider and adopt the following draft Reports: (i) Draft 246th Report on 'The Bharatiya Nyaya Sanhita, 2023'; (ii) Draft 247th Report on ' The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023'; and (iii) Draft 248th Report on 'The Bharatiya Sakshya Bill, 2023'.

26-Oct-23 Estimates

(i) Consideration of Memorandum No. 2 regarding addition/ modification of subjects for Examination by the Committee on Estimates during the current term, i.e. 2023-24; and (ii) Briefing by the representatives of the Ministry of Railways on the subject “Progress of Amrit Bharat Station Scheme”

25-Oct-23 Public Accounts

Oral evidence of representatives of Ministry of Electronics and Information Technology on the subject “Setting up of new/upgraded Centres by National Institute of Electronics and Information Technology (NIELIT) in North Eastern Region” based on Para 4.1 of C&AG Report No.15 of 2022.
